Transaction 2dc42523ca34b2de36d550838b8dc8e88949df9c3e8f5a658fa98486f43357bf

4 Input
1 Outputs
  • 2dc42523ca34b2de36d550838b8dc8e88949df9c3e8f5a658fa98486f43357bf:0
  • value  6682067
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G